Instant Pot Millet

Our Instant Pot millet recipe takes the hassle out of cooking, delivering perfectly fluffy and tender millet in under 30 minutes. Enjoy this rich in protein gluten-free grain as a side dish, a breakfast porridge, or add it to soups, stews, and salads.

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Breakfast, Side Dish
Cuisine American, Ukrainian
Servings 4
Calories 189 kcal

Equipment

  • 1 instant pot
  • 1 Measuring Cup

Ingredients
  

  • 1 cup millet (whole grain)
  • 2 cups water
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 2 Tablespoons butter (optional)

Instructions
 

  • In a mesh strainer, add measured millet and rinse it under running cold water. Drain the access water.
  • In your Instant Pot, add millet, salt and water. Close the lid and place the pressure valve in the "sealing" position.
  • Set the cooking time for 10 minutes on high pressure. Once the cooking time is over, let it naturally release for 10 minutes followed by a quick release for the remaining steam.
  • Carefully open the lid, and fluff it with the fork. You can add butter or ghee if serving as a side dish.

Notes

  • rinse millet under cold water before cooking.
  • in place of water, use milk for sweet porridge or broth for savory dishes.
  • one cup of uncooked millet makes about 3 ½ cups of cooked.
